New Value Solutions, a national IT consulting company is seeking a part-time ICF Medical Subspecialist to assist with development of an ICF-based care coordination tool for implementation of the ICF into service delivery at a centre for health complexity. The care coordination tool will support staff with a structured approach and common language to enable delivery of an equitable, individualized, family-centered approach. Further, the ICF tool will prioritize function, and child and family voice in the delivery of the care coordination service.
